Remove the tip from the unit using the eject button. Soak the Water Flosser tip in a container of 2 parts water, 1 part hydrogen peroxide or white vinegar for 5 minutes. Rinse the tip under warm water . For maximum effectiveness over time, we recommend replacing Water Flosser tips every 3-6 months.
